The last few days have been a “nightmare” for an elderly couple living on Kenmount Road following last week’s storm.
Two Days ago the Canadian Armed Forces lent a hand to 77-year-old, Edward Pynn by shoveling the snow blocking his home.

This morning snow clearing equipment pushed snow back up against the home, leaving the couple to climb a 15-foot snowbank just to enter and exit the house. Pynn fell off the bank today and says the conditions were too dangerous for him to manage.
Pynn’s prayers were answered this evening when the military came back once again to help him dig out.
He says the military’s help has been “unreal” and that he has witnessed them do amazing things.
